The Chaco Eagle (Buteogallus coronatus) is a globally endangered raptor, yet little is known about its density. We evaluated the density of the species in two locations in the state of Minas Gerais and reviewed its occurrence and distribution in the state. Density estimates were 01 pair/308km 2 in Serra da Canastra National Park and 01 pair/549km 2...
The Chaco Eagle (Buteogallus coronatus) is a globally “Endangered” raptor with little known about its biology. In this work, we provide data on the reproductive biology of the Chaco Eagle collected between 2007 and 2018 with the discovery of nine nests in five areas of the state of Minas Gerais, Brazil. Clutch size is one egg (n = 6 nests) with inc...

Herpetotheres cachinnans is a Neotropical falcon species found in a variety of forested to semi-open habitats from Mexico to Argentina. Despite H. cachinnans being known to consume a variety of prey types, snakes comprise the majority of its diet in terms of taxonomic richness and frequency. Here, we present a detailed review about prey records of...
The Black Hawk-Eagle Spizaetus tyrannus (Wied, 1820) is a typical forest raptor classified as an endangered species in the state of Minas Gerais, southeast Brazil. Threats include deforestation and fragmentation of forest areas. Although the present investigation points 16 new records of the species in the Quadrilátero Ferrífero, it is noteworthy t...

We studied the breeding biology of the Great Black Hawk (Buteogallus urubitinga) in the period between July 2000 and December 2004. Nesting observations were carried out in Matozinhos county, on the Area of Environmental Protection APA CARSTE of Lagoa Santa in the state of Minas Gerais. Nest building began on August and September, incubation on Sep...
We studied nesting King Vultures (Sarcoramphus papa) between October 2001 and April 2003. The study was accomplished at a private reserve belonging to CAUAIA's farm, situated in Matozinhos, Minas Gerais, inside of APA CARSTE environmental protection area of Lagoa Santa, Minas Gerais. Incubation occurred in October and November 2001, and the develop...
